Historical Events on November 18

Here is a list of some events happened on November 18.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1872 Susan B. Anthony and 14 other women are arrested for voting illegally in the United States presidential election of 1872.
1421 St Elizabeth's flood: A dike in the Grote Hollandse Waard in the Netherlands breaks, killing about 10,000 people.
1961 United States President John F. Kennedy sends 18,000 military advisors to South Vietnam.[17]
326 The old St. Peter's Basilica is consecrated by Pope Sylvester I.
1996 A fire occurs on a train traveling through the Channel Tunnel from France to England causing several injuries and damaging approximately 500 metres (1,600 ft) of tunnel.
1905 Prince Carl of Denmark becomes King Haakon VII of Norway.
1867 An earthquake strikes the Virgin Islands, triggering the largest tsunami witnessed in the Caribbean and killing dozens.
1971 Oman declares its independence from the United Kingdom.
2003 The Massachusetts Supreme Judicial Court rules 4–3 in Goodridge v. Department of Public Health that the state's ban on same-sex marriage is unconstitutional and gives the state legislature 180 days to change the law making Massachusetts the first state in the United States to grant marriage rights to same-sex couples.
1949 The Iva Valley Shooting occurs after the coal miners of Enugu in Nigeria go on strike over withheld wages; 21 miners are shot dead and 51 are wounded by police under the supervision of the British colonial administration of Nigeria.
